My Library Account
The My Account feature in the NEOS Catalogue allows you to:
- Check the due dates of items you have out
- Renew your library items
- Check and/or cancel your holds placed on items
- Check if you have fines
- Change your PIN
To log in, go to the library catalogue and click on My Account. Use your User ID (barcode on library card) and password (last four digits of barcode)

Library Notices through email
As a courtesy, correspondence from the libraries is sent through your GPRC student, faculty or staff email account. You may receive the following information about your account by email:
- A reminder email that your items are soon due
- Holds you have placed that have arrived at the library for pickup
- Interlibrary Loans you have placed that have arrived at the library for pickup
- A recall notice that your loan period has been shortened due to an outstanding request
- A fine notice that you have returned an item late.
